Commissioning Manager

We're a leading general contractor specializing in large-scale mission-critical infrastructure projects, including hyperscale data centers for top-tier tech clients. Our teams deliver precision, speed, and quality - and we're looking for a seasoned Commissioning Manager to lead commissioning efforts across multi-phase data center builds.

Position Overview

The Commissioning Manager plays a pivotal role in ensuring that all building systems - electrical, mechanical, and security - are fully tested and operational before handoff. This role demands collaboration with project teams, vendors, and client representatives to guarantee flawless execution in high-stakes environments.

Responsibilities
  • Develop and implement commissioning plans tailored to hyperscale environments
  • Manage scheduling, documentation, and execution of commissioning activities across trades
  • Review design and construction documentation to validate commissioning scope and requirements
  • Coordinate with engineers, subcontractors, equipment vendors, and client teams
  • Supervise startup and testing of critical systems including HVAC, electrical distribution, and fire/life safety
  • Lead Factory Acceptance Tests (FAT) and Integrated Systems Testing (IST)
  • Maintain detailed records and reports aligned with industry standards (ASHRAE/NEMA/etc.)
  • Drive resolution of commissioning-related issues and track corrective actions
  • Support project close-out and turnover to operations
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in engineering, construction management, or related field
  • 5+ years commissioning experience in large-scale or mission-critical projects
  • Familiarity with commissioning protocols and standards (LEED, ASHRAE, etc.)
  • Strong understanding of MEP systems and electrical infrastructure
  • Experience with hyperscale or Tier III/Tier IV data centers preferred
  • Exceptional organizational and communication skills
  • Ability to lead multi-disciplinary teams under tight timelines
